Here are the steps from my search online:
Open the Google Home app .
Tap and hold your device's tile.
Tap Settings. Device information.
Tap Wi-Fi. Forget This network.
Return to the Google Home app home screen and follow the setup steps

Please try Google assistant app. It will let you create a Siri shortcut and
then you can interact with it through Siri when not using the app. When inside
the app you will have to double tap the mic button for subsequent actions

One way to get all the familiarity of the Google app as well as Safari
integration is, as others have said, to go into safari and type in
www.google.com and when the web page opens, tap the Share button and select Add
to Home Screen and when the box pops up, tap on Add at top right. And now you

Hello, yes, I have used Google Keep on the iPhone.
It works very well, it will create both text notes, and additionally, audio
recordings.
And if you wish, your audio recording will be transcribed as you speak into
readable text.

You can make a Siri shortcut that will open the Google assistant so that from
anywhere, you can say whatever the phrase is that you gave to your Shortcuts
and the Google assistant will open and you can do what you would normally do
with the Google assistant.
